Honey Butter Sweet Potato Cornbread Recipe

Indulge in the rich flavors of this Honey Butter Sweet Potato Cornbread, a delightful twist on classic cornbread recipes. The sweet potato adds a subtle sweetness and moistness, while the honey butter glaze gives it a decadent finish.

Ingredients

Scale

Dry Ingredients:

  • 1 cup yellow cornmeal
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t

Wet Ingredients:

  • 1 cup mashed sweet potato (about 1 large sweet potato)
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up milk

Instructions

  1. Preheat and Prepare: Set your oven to 400°F (200°C) and grease a 9-inch round cake pan.
  2.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ine cornmeal, flour, baking powder, and salt.
  3. Combine Wet Ingredients: In another bowl, whisk together the mashed sweet potato, honey, melted butter, eggs, and milk until smooth.
  4. Combine Mixtures: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, stirring just until combined.
  5. Bake: Pour the batter into the prepared pan, smoothing the top.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  6. Cool and Serve: Let the cornbread cool slightly in the pan before slicing and serving.
